Militants from the PKK will start laying down their weapons at a disarmament ceremony in Iraqi Kurdistan in early July, the Kurdish media outlet Rudaw reported on Monday.
The transfer comes simply six weeks after the Kurdistan Employees’ Social gathering (PKK) introduced it was ending greater than 4 many years of guerrilla warfare in a battle that claimed over 40,000 lives.
Turkey’s Kurdish minority is hoping the PKK’s determination will pave the way in which for a political settlement with Ankara that may herald a brand new openness to the Kurds, who make up about 20 % of Turkey’s inhabitants of 85 million
Citing two sources within the Kurdistan Area of Iraq, Rudaw stated the transfer can be each a “trust-building step” and a “goodwill gesture” to advance the reconciliation course of with Turkey.
In accordance with the sources, the ceremony would happen in Sulaimaniyah, Iraqi Kurdistan’s second-biggest metropolis.
Many of the PKK’s fighters have spent the previous decade within the mountains of northern Iraq, the place Turkey additionally maintains army bases and has carried out frequent operations towards Kurdish fighters.
“Between July 3 and 10, a bunch of PKK members, in all probability numbering between 20 and 30, will lay down their weapons in a ceremony to be held in Sulaimaniyah,” Rudaw stated.
– Return to bases –
The sources stated jailed PKK founder Abdullah Ocalan was anticipated to concern a brand new message concerning the decision course of “within the subsequent few days”.
“After that, the disarmament course of will formally start,” they stated.
The PKK determination was in response to a name in February by Ocalan, who has been serving life on a jail island off Istanbul since 1999.
Turkish President Recep Tayyip Erdogan has stated he would, within the coming days, meet a delegation from the pro-Kurdish DEM celebration, which has performed a key position in shuttling messages between Ocalan and Ankara.
Quoting one of many sources, Rudaw stated that after laying down their weapons, the militants would “then return to their bases, unarmed”, denying reviews they might be held in sure cities within the Kurdistan Area of Iraq.
“The guerrillas will return to their bases after disarming. It’s out of the query for them to go to any metropolis,” the supply stated.
Till now, there was little element about how the dissolution mechanism would work however the Turkish authorities has stated it will fastidiously monitor the method to make sure full implementation.
